Seattle’s Heart Rallies for Venezuela

1 min · Gestern
Episode Seattle’s Heart Rallies for Venezuela Cover

Beschreibung

When devastating 7.2 and 7.5 magnitude earthquakes struck Venezuela, Seattle’s community erupted in action—led by Isamary Herrera of Arepa Venezuelan Kitchen, who watched as neighbors flooded a warehouse with clothes, shoes, and essentials for victims. With over 1,400 dead and thousands displaced, Herrera personally waited hours for her parents’ safety, while friends lost homes and some remain missing. The tragedy hit close when a fellow Seattle Latino restaurateur lost her mother. Now, volunteers from across Washington are racing to find space and partners to ship supplies to Miami, urgently needing first aid and hygiene items as rescue efforts continue. Major Drug Bust Seizes Firearms and Meth

Cowlitz County just pulled off a massive drug bust, arresting two men—one from Seattle, 23, and another from Longview, 47—charging them with trafficking a staggering eight pounds of meth worth $70K, plus over four ounces of fentanyl ($12K), half an ounce of heroin ($700), and $4K in cash. Officers also seized a 9mm pistol and a .300 Blackout AR-style rifle. This operation dismantled a major trafficking network, showcasing law enforcement’s relentless push against illegal drugs and weapons. Truck and Trailer Recovered from Lake Sawyer

A truck and boat trailer plunged underwater at Lake Sawyer’s boat launch last Saturday night—thanks to a combination of steep ramps and oversight. Black Diamond police and Mountain View Fire responded, but it was the King County Sheriff’s dive teams who pulled off the miracle recovery, lifting both vehicles back onto dry land. Boating pros warn: always use parking brakes, wheel chocks, and never leave your engine running unattended. Lake Sawyer’s popularity makes safety tips crucial—especially since Washington state law requires a boater’s education card for motorized boats.
